What is the requirement for disconnecting means in buildings?

Explanation:
In the context of disconnecting means in buildings, the requirement emphasizes the necessity of being able to safely disconnect power from the ungrounded conductors. This is crucial because ungrounded conductors are the ones that carry the electrical current from the power supply to the load. By ensuring there is a reliable means to disconnect these conductors, it serves to isolate the power supply, enhancing safety for maintenance and minimizing the risk of electrical shock or fire hazards. The National Electrical Code (NEC) requires that all ungrounded conductors be capable of being disconnected to ensure effective control of all electrical energy within a system. This means that when service maintenance or troubleshooting is needed, personnel can ensure that the power to the ungrounded conductors is completely cut off, providing a safer working environment.
